Which Sized Dumpster Should I Rent for My McDonald Project?

10 Yard Dumpster

10 yard dumpster in McDonald

10 yard roll off dumpsters hold approximately 4 pick-up trucks of waste material. These dumpsters are most often used for smaller projects such as garage/basement clean outs, small bathroom remodels, kitchen remodels, small roof replacements up to 1500 sq ft or a small deck removal up to 500 sq ft.

20 Yard Dumpster

20 yard dumpster in McDonald

20 yard roll off dumpsters hold approximately 8 pick-up trucks of waste material. They’re often used for projects like flooring or carpet removal for a large house, roof replacements up to 3,000 sq ft, deck removal up to 400 sq ft, or large garage/basement clean outs.

30 Yard Dumpster

30 yard dumpster in McDonald

30 yard roll off dumpsters hold about 12 pick up trucks of waste material. They are most often used for projects like new home constructions, large home additions, siding or window replacements for a small to medium sized house, or garage/basement demolition.

40 Yard Dumpster

40 yard dumpster in McDonald

40 yard roll off dumpsters hold approximately 16 pick up trucks of waste material. They’re often used for large projects like commercial clean outs, window replacement or siding for a large home, large home renovations, large construction projects, or large commercial roofing projects.

Typical Projects and Dumpster Sizes Needed to Complete Them

Waste Removal or Basic Remodeling: Each person’s job is unique, but in general a 20 cubic yard dumpster is sufficient for a single room remodel or cleanup. This size dumpster can hold around six truckloads of trash, which is usually adequate, but you may need a bigger one for rooms with many cabinets or appliances to dispose of.

Home Remodeling: If you have more than one room you’re going to be working on, then it’s a good idea to upgrade to a 30 cubic yard dumpster size. This permits for a greater volume of trash to be effortlessly disposed of and will make certain you don’t need numerous trips to dispose of it.

Basement, Garage or Attic Cleanups: It’s a great idea to clear out excess items from your home’s storage areas to free up more space. For the average home storage area, a simple 10 or 15 cubic yard dumpster is best. If you have large items, such as appliances, you may want a 20 yarder just to be on the safe side.

Cleaning Out a Full Home: If you’re undertaking a home cleanup and are doing away with furniture items, then you’ll probably want a 15 to 20 cubic yard dumpster rental for the average sized home. Bigger homes, however, could benefit from utilizing a 30 cubic yard dumpster to handle all the unwanted items you’re getting rid of.

Yard Work or Landscaping: In general, yard work and landscaping waste materials won’t demand a huge amount of dumpster volume. Because of this, these types of projects usually only require a 10-15 cubic yard dumpster unless it consists of a large amount of tree branches.

Contracting Projects: The best dumpster rental solution for contracting work or large scale projects would be the 40 cubic yard solution. If you have a big renovation project ahead of you, then you can bet they’ll be lots of waste materials to dispose of. Keep in mind, if you will be disposing of very heavy objects such as concrete or bricks, you’ll need a specially designed dumpster to handle that.

How Much Does it Cost to Rent a Dumpster in McDonald?

Generally,you can expect to pay around $175 to $1,000 for a roll-off container rental in McDonald. Dumpsters for rent in McDonald can vary in price based on different things.

One of the main factors you need to think about is the size of the roll off dumpster. You must plan which type of bin to get so you can avoid paying extra rental fees. For small types of bins, you can expect to pay around $200. If you need a larger dumpster, you may spend close to $1000. Most rental companies include the travel costs into the final bill without you even knowing. Always verify the final fees with the company before handing over your credit card information.

Also be aware of the following guidelines that might factor into the price of your dumpster rental:

– How heavy the waste items are.
– Waste that must be specially disposed of.
– Additional landfill fees for certain physical objects in some states, such as appliances or mattresses.
– Charges for going over the dumpster’s weight limitation.
– Any permits that must be gathered.
– Needing to rent the dumpster for a longer period of time than initially rented for.

Does McDonald Require Permits for Dumpster Rentals?

If you intend on placing the dumpster on public property or an area outside your own property in McDonald, then a city permit may be needed first. A permit may also be required if you are taking part in a construction, cleanup or renovation project that requires the dumpster to be positioned in a location other than your driveway, such as the sidewalk or alongside the street. In most cases you won’t need to worry about getting a permit as long as you’re putting the dumpster on your own private property, with a customer’s driveway being the most prevalent location.

Your Public Works or Building Department in McDonald is responsible for enforcing construction codes and providing permits for things like dumpster placement on public property. Once you make contact with them they will offer you with the appropriate application form, or you can generally just visit their website. After you fill out the brief form, just submit it to the office. This can take place either in person, online or over the phone. These applications should be accepted within 24 business hours, so you won’t have to wait long and it shouldn’t hold up your job. How much your permit will cost you depends on where you’re putting it, the type of job you’re performing and how long it will occupy public property for.
